Transaction 59f1743ae07bc573e280a4dd495524c9a3a61c45c376e0a6eca85b01a6c74183
1 Input
2 Outputs
- 59f1743ae07bc573e280a4dd495524c9a3a61c45c376e0a6eca85b01a6c74183:0
- 59f1743ae07bc573e280a4dd495524c9a3a61c45c376e0a6eca85b01a6c74183:1
value 309249
address 1Jnk6uVbKz8tx8BiKLq2nd4ZF7tC1X7oY8
value 23394561
address 1F93EEBMMMTUVmXNV6cLwThnceo1r9UmX5